Package org.jboss.as.server.parsing
Interface ExtensionHandler
-
public interface ExtensionHandlerAnExtensionHandleris a component of theStandaloneXmlparser and allows for customisation of the routines to read and write XML extension elements. This includes the discovery of extension modules and the registration subsystem parsers that are associated with it. The regularStandaloneXmlparser leverages a default implementation.- Since:
- 27/11/15
- Author:
- Heiko Braun
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description Set<ProfileParsingCompletionHandler>getProfileParsingCompletionHandlers()voidparseExtensions(org.jboss.staxmapper.XMLExtendedStreamReader reader, org.jboss.dmr.ModelNode address, String namespace, List<org.jboss.dmr.ModelNode> list)voidwriteExtensions(org.jboss.staxmapper.XMLExtendedStreamWriter writer, org.jboss.dmr.ModelNode modelNode)
-
-
-
Method Detail
-
parseExtensions
void parseExtensions(org.jboss.staxmapper.XMLExtendedStreamReader reader, org.jboss.dmr.ModelNode address, String namespace, List<org.jboss.dmr.ModelNode> list) throws XMLStreamException- Throws:
XMLStreamException
-
getProfileParsingCompletionHandlers
Set<ProfileParsingCompletionHandler> getProfileParsingCompletionHandlers()
-
writeExtensions
void writeExtensions(org.jboss.staxmapper.XMLExtendedStreamWriter writer, org.jboss.dmr.ModelNode modelNode) throws XMLStreamException- Throws:
XMLStreamException
-
-